Transaction 75b23840733ff04977a4e2046861cee8b002a9a0d8748e2480ce8ffbe5e62e4e
1 Input
2 Outputs
- 75b23840733ff04977a4e2046861cee8b002a9a0d8748e2480ce8ffbe5e62e4e:0
- 75b23840733ff04977a4e2046861cee8b002a9a0d8748e2480ce8ffbe5e62e4e:1
value 2980000
address 1Evp4JwCZfS9qb7YwAe9EwCkAxbb2pQMs8
value 1524751055
address 35Fhdn4fjBpD7tje8ehvJ3KzUFRH1sMgM6